In the 1970s and 80s, the #usnavy maintained a robust adversary force to provide air-to-air training for its fighter squadrons. Aircraft employed in this role included the F-5 Tiger, T-38 Talon, F-16N Viper, and more. On this episode, retired U.S. Navy Commander Bob “BB” Brauer, former #f14tomcat-turned adversary #pilot, describes flying the A-4 Skyhawk and the F-21 Kfir - an Israeli #aircraft ...

The AWG-9 radar was one of the systems that made the #tomcat a remarkable #fighter when it was introduced. The #radar offered exceptional range and multi-shot capability, but required specialized #maintenance to operate at full capability. On this episode, former #usnavy Aviation Electronics Technicians Barry Shumate and John Kovar provide a different perspective on the beloved #f14tomcat, incl...

The #f14tomcat debut as a precision strike-fighter came in 1999 with #nato Operation Allied Force in Kosovo. On this episode, retired #usnavy rear admiral Dell “Snapper” Bull, a #tomcat RIO who deployed with VF-14 aboard the USS Theodore Roosevelt from March-September 1999, recalls combat experiences from this short but intense conflict.

#usnavy #aircraftcarrier #aviation underwent significant changes in the 90s with the retirement of several platforms and debate over future threats. A team of visionaries realized the #f14tomcat could fill a critical gap by improving its multi-mission performance with the rapid adaptation of a proven U.S. Air Force pod: LANTIRN (Low Altitude Navigation and Targeting Infrared for Night).
